the uganda rwenzori is a natural-process coffee from the rwenzori region of uganda, roasted by fulfilled coffee lab. natural processing, where the coffee dries inside the whole fruit, concentrates sugars and drives the winey, caramel character this coffee is known for. expect a full-bodied cup with fruit-forward acidity and a sweet, lingering finish. brewing methods that suit heavier, more developed naturals work well here, think filter or french press at a medium-coarse grind, keeping water temperature around 9396°c to let the caramel sweetness come through without amplifying bitterness.

common questions

What does UGANDA RWENZORI taste like?

it tastes winey and caramel-forward, characteristics driven by the natural process, which leaves the coffee to dry inside its fruit and concentrate those sugars.

How is UGANDA RWENZORI grown and processed?

it comes from the rwenzori region of uganda and is naturally processed, meaning the whole coffee cherry dries around the bean before milling.

How should I brew UGANDA RWENZORI?

filter or french press brewing suits naturals like this well, use a medium-coarse grind and water around 9396°c to highlight the winey and caramel flavors without over-extracting.
